Abstract :
The authors describes an improvement in the lasing threshold in Nd-doped silica planar-lightwave-circuit (PLC)-type lasers fabricated on Si substrates in which the scattering loss was reduced by an improved fabrication technique. Lasers with core widths from 6 to 30 mu m were fabricated by flame hydrolysis deposition and reactive ion etching techniques. Based on an investigation of the lasing threshold dependence on core width, a minimum lasing threshold was obtained in a waveguide laser with an 8 mu m wide core. A threshold of 25 mW and a slope efficiency of 1.2% for laser-diode pumping at 805 nm were obtained in the waveguide laser.<>
